What is a part time golf course marshal?

Part time golf course marshals are staff members responsible for maintaining order and pace of play on a golf course, typically working fewer hours than full-time employees. They help enforce course rules, assist players with information, and ensure that groups move efficiently to avoid delays. Marshals also monitor player safety, check for proper tee times, and may assist with minor on-course issues. Their presence helps create a positive and enjoyable golfing experience for all participants.

What are the typical challenges faced by a part time golf course marshal during busy periods?

Part Time Golf Course Marshals often encounter challenges such as managing pace of play, resolving conflicts between groups, and ensuring all golfers adhere to course rules, especially during peak hours or tournaments. Balancing firmness with friendly customer service is key, as you may need to address slow play or mediate disputes diplomatically. Staying visible, approachable, and proactive helps maintain a positive experience for all guests while keeping play on schedule.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time golf course marshal,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Golf Course Marshal, you need strong knowledge of golf rules, excellent customer service skills, and familiarity with course operations, often requiring prior experience in golf environments. Basic use of communication radios, golf carts, and occasionally point-of-sale systems is typical for this role. Outstanding interpersonal skills, conflict resolution abilities, and attention to detail help marshals interact effectively with players and maintain course etiquette. These skills ensure the smooth flow of play, enhance the player experience, and uphold the standards and safety of the golf course.

Job purpose

Responsible for operating small equipment and performing all general hands-on grooming of the golf course and grounds.

Duties and responsibilities

  • Keeps all equipment in good, clean working condition.
  • Maintains a clean golf course and maintenance complex.
  • Reports all problems regarding equipment to the Mechanic and or Assistant Superintendent.
  • Completes duties as directed by supervisor in a timely manner.
  • Demonstrates courtesy to all Members and Guests at all times.
  • Obeys all safety procedures.ย 
  • Performs other duties as assigned.ย ย ย ย ย ย ย 

Qualifications

Two years of golf course maintenance experience OR any equivalent combination of experience and/or education from which comparable knowledge, skills and abilities have been achieved.

Working conditions

Work is primarily outdoors.ย  Potential exposure to sharp and rapid equipment movement, sharp utensils, harmful chemicals and/or being exposed to flying golf balls.
